The hive partition is similar to table partitioning available in SQL server or any other RDBMS database tables. In order to Rearrange or reorder the column in pyspark we will be using select function. The following example query shows the partitions for the impressions impressions table, see Partitioning data in Athena. If you would like to change your settings or withdraw consent at any time, the link to do so is in our privacy policy accessible from our home page.. What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? What's the difference between a power rail and a signal line? Hive provides Hive Query Language (HiveQL) that is like normal SQL in RDBMS.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up.
How to Rank Rows Within a Partition in SQL | LearnSQL.com Show Tables/Partitions/Indexes. (Note that any index created would only be of use for this process, and would be recreated daily as part of an ETL process.). The SHOW PARTITIONS statement is used to list partitions of a table. To view the purposes they believe they have legitimate interest for, or to object to this data processing use the vendor list link below. flight_delays_csv table, which shows flight table data from the US The general syntax for showing partitions is as follows: Use the following commands to show partitions in Hive: Get Apache Hive Cookbook now with the OReilly learning platform. Manage Settings How do I drop all partitions at once in hive? nulls_sort_order. Making statements based on opinion; back them up with references or personal experience. . Asking for help, clarification, or responding to other answers. More specifically, you can't include window functions in a GROUP BY clause. Registros antigos datam de 1934. distribute by - distribute the input rows among reducers acc to key: clusterf by - distribute by + sort by for partitions. Approaches. If you need additional columns returned, simply add them to the queries in the appropriate places and ensure they are included in the index. [PARTITION (partition_spec)]: Is an optional clause. With an explicit sort in the execution plan, the sort happens on, The apply approach is optimal for relatively large groups. Is it suspicious or odd to stand by the gate of a GA airport watching the planes?
SHOW PARTITIONS - Spark 3.0.0-preview2 Documentation - Apache Spark You can sort the files using following command: hdfs dfs -ls -t -R (-r) /tmp Like any other SQL, the default ordering is asc. . Specifies a table name, which may be optionally qualified with a database name.
Below are some of the advantages using Hive partition tables. So today we are going to understand the below topics. LIMIT clause with ORDER By clause can be shown as below: ORDER BY clause can also be combined with the OFFSET clause and LIMIT clause to reduce the results quantity. LIMIT clause can be used to improve the performance.
How to optimize HIVE access to the "latest" partition flight_delays_csv example, but in sorted order. location attribute shows the location of the partition file on HDFS. Syntax: PARTITION ( partition_col_name [ = partition_col_val ] [ , . What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? If sort direction is not explicitly specified, then by default rows are sorted ascending. To use the Amazon Web Services Documentation, Javascript must be enabled. sparkMySQLshtd_storeuser_infosku_infobase_provincebase_regionorder_infoorder . The following example query shows the partitions for the To view the contents of a partition, see the Query the data section on the Partitioning data in Athena page. Department of Transportation. . Syntax SHOW PARTITIONS table_identifier [ partition_spec ] Parameters table_identifier Specifies a table name, which may be optionally qualified with a database name. . Is there a single-word adjective for "having exceptionally strong moral principles"? Specify list for multiple sort orders. An optional parameter that specifies a comma separated list of key and value pairs for partitions.
Showing partitions - Apache Hive Cookbook [Book] - O'Reilly Online To subscribe to this RSS feed, copy and paste this URL into your RSS reader. PARTITION clause An optional parameter that specifies a partition. Why are trials on "Law & Order" in the New York Supreme Court? Apache hive - How to limit partitions in show command.
LanguageManual DDL - Apache Hive - Apache Software Foundation The above query gives you all possible values of the partition columns. It orders the data within each reducer. Hive Relational | Arithmetic | Logical Operators. The process of transferring data from the mappers to reducers is shuffling.
SHOW PARTITIONS - Spark 3.3.2 Documentation - Apache Spark partitions in the actual file system. PARTITION. The below are the list of SHOW options available to trigger on Metastore.
Hive Partitions & Buckets with Example - Guru99 Below explanation shows that how can we use order by function in a hive: SELECT
, FROM ORDER BY ASC; SELECT , FROM ORDER BY DESC; SELECT , FROM ORDER BY ASC DESC; SELECT , FROM ORDER BY ASC NULLS LAST; SELECT , FROM ORDER BY DESC NULLS FIRST; SELECT , FROM ORDER BY ASC LIMIT 10; SELECT , FROM ORDER BY ASC LIMIT 10 OFFSET 10; Consider the following sample table Employee which contains Employee Id as EmpID, Employee name as EmpName, Designation, Department as Dept, Job Level as JL, and Salary. hive clishow partitions ods.lineitem . Show Table Properties. SSRS doesn't provide any next function unlike Crystal. Then it transfers the map output to the reducer as input. OReilly members experience books, live events, courses curated by job role, and more from OReilly and nearly 200 top publishers. Hive Partition files on HDFS Add New Partition to the Hive Table partition spec may be specified to return the partitions matching the supplied Spark dropDuplicates () Function. SELECT , FROM ORDER BY ; ORDER BY clause along with all other Clauses: SELECT DISTINCT , , FROM WHERE GROUP BY HAVING ORDER BY LIMIT ; You may also specify ORDER BY 1 or ORDER BY 2 where 1 and 2 represent the column number instead of using ORDER BY . Same result as CLI. You can also specify the partition directly using a PARTITION clause. The output is order alphabetically by default. page. Find centralized, trusted content and collaborate around the technologies you use most. SQL DENSE_RANK() Function - Ranking Rows with No Gaps Making statements based on opinion; back them up with references or personal experience. You can also specify NULLS FIRST, and NULLS LAST and ORDER BY ASC or with ORDER BY DESC according to your requirements convenience. Hive is a data warehousing facility provided by Apache. Asking for help, clarification, or responding to other answers. It is also the process by which the system performs the sort. . specific table section on the You can apply this on the entire table or on a sub partitions. On each set, the Percent_Rank function performs the analytical calculations. Showing partitions | Apache Hive Cookbook This by default returns a Series, if level specified, it returns a DataFrame. It is an optional parameter The HiveQL syntax for ODER BY ascending order can be shown as below: The HiveQL syntax for ODER BY descending order can be represented as below: Ascending and descending clauses can be simultaneously used with multiple columns in the ORDER BY clause, as shown below: By default, the sorting order of NULL values for ORDER BY ASC is NULLS FIRST. Learn more about Stack Overflow the company, and our products. the ultimate cartoon crush tier list boy edition. Why is this the case? Connect and share knowledge within a single location that is structured and easy to search. SQL Window Functions | Advanced SQL - Mode The syntax of show partition is pretty straight forward and it works on both internal or external Hive Tables. rev2023.3.3.43278. Is it correct to use "the" before "materials used in making buildings are"? When specified, the partitions that match the partition spec are returned. shtd_storeLINEITEMHiveodslineitem LINEITEMorderkey To subscribe to this RSS feed, copy and paste this URL into your RSS reader. [PARTITION (partition_spec)]: Is an optional clause. SHOW FILES Statement. We and our partners use cookies to Store and/or access information on a device. To view the contents of a partition, see the Query the data section on the Partitioning data in Athena page. thank you so much! Hive Show - TutorialsCampus . ]table_name [PARTITION (partition_spec)]; Where: [db_name. SQL PARTITION BY Clause overview - SQL Shack Can airtags be tracked from an iMac desktop, with no iPhone? How to tell which packages are held back due to phased updates. Alternatively, if you know the Hive store location on the HDFS for your table, you can run the HDFS command to check the partitions. This is used to list a specific partition of a table. Show Partitions. HiveQL - ORDER BY and SORT BY Clause - javatpoint Can airtags be tracked from an iMac desktop, with no iPhone? "show partitions ods.lineitem" . grapple attachment for kubota tractor Monday-Friday: 9am to 5pm; Satuday: 10ap to 2pm suburban house crossword clue Regd. The output includes the names of the files, the size of each file, and the applicable partition for a partitioned table. -u: Use access time rather than modification time for display and sorting. Keep us posted if you solve it or find source of it. SQL RANK() Function Explained By Practical Examples The following command will list all the partitions present in the, The following command will list a specific partition of the. Partitioning in Hive | Analyticshut Can I tell police to wait and call a lawyer when served with a search warrant? The region and polygon don't match. -r: Reverse the sort order. Thanks for contributing an answer to Stack Overflow! The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up, ROW_NUMBER() OVER (PARTITION BY B,A ORDER BY C) doesn't use index on (A,B,C), SHOWPLAN does not display a warning but "Include Execution Plan" does for the same query, Optimize delete query in SQL Server 2008 R2 SP1, T-SQL performance tuning - Query running slower. Configuration Properties - Apache Hive - Apache Software Web2. 1 show partitions table_name; 2 select dt from table_name where dt >= sysdate ( - 10) group by dt order by dt desc limit 1; group byorder by desclimit 13 3 select max (dt) from app.p_sku_to_age_4cate where dt >= sysdate ( - 10) An example of data being processed may be a unique identifier stored in a cookie. PartitionedViews - Apache Hive - Apache Software Foundation Not the answer you're looking for? Get Mark Richardss Software Architecture Patterns ebook to better understand how to design componentsand how they should interact. We use SQL PARTITION BY to divide the result set into partitions and perform computation on each subset of partitioned data. You can also delete the partition directly from HDFS using below command. Why are non-Western countries siding with China in the UN? Step 1) Creating Bucket as shown below. If you preorder a special airline meal (e.g. Hive 4.0added where, order by and limit optional clauses. Using ALTER TABLE, you can also rename or update the specific partition. Here dept_num is different for every row.Hence giving rk=1, Hive question - Rank() OVER (PARTITION BY dept ORDER BY sum(salary)), How Intuit democratizes AI development across teams through reusability. Prstamos personales en lnea creditos online residir en Mxico. Partitioning in Hive - javatpoint If you want to display all the Partitions of a HIVE table you can do that using SHOW PARTITIONS command. Is it suspicious or odd to stand by the gate of a GA airport watching the planes? Not the answer you're looking for? SHOW PARTITIONS return the added partition. Why would optimiser choose Clustered Index + Sort instead of Non-Clustered Index? Specifies a table name, which may be optionally qualified with a database name. We can specify the PARTITION By clause to divide data into multiple sets. Hive Relational | Arithmetic | Logical Operators. "Show partitions" command only lists a small number of partitions. sort by - sorted data per reducer not globally sorted. Hive INSERT INTO vs INSERT OVERWRITE Explained, https://cwiki.apache.org/confluence/display/Hive/LanguageManual+DDL. How to handle a hobby that makes income in US. projection, see Partition projection with Amazon Athena. Making statements based on opinion; back them up with references or personal experience. Above command synchronize zipcodes table on Hive Metastore. 15.Explain about SORT BY, ORDER BY, DISTRIBUTE BY and : CLUSTER BY in Hive. Again like limit this is applicable on entire table or on specific partitions. (datetime) column. Note: JOIN table DBS ON DB_ID when there is a DB involved (i.e, when, multiple DB's have same table_name). show partitions hive in descending order - Romibrasil.com If the specification is only a partial all matching partitions are returned. from pyspark.sql.window import Window windowSpec = \ Window \ .partitionBy (.) Both Spark distinct and dropDuplicates function helps in removing duplicate records. 2023, OReilly Media, Inc. All trademarks and registered trademarks appearing on oreilly.com are the property of their respective owners.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, How to find the most recent partition in HIVE table, Hive external table not showing partitions.
John Anderson Wipeout Twin Brother,
Michigan Dnr Civil Infractions,
Is Alex Barcello Married,
Mary Ellen Mandrell,
Articles S